OverviewThe branch of engineering which deals with the study, design and application of devices that work on the principles of electricity, electronics and electromagnetism is called electrical engineering. This discipline can be further divided into various sub-fields such as radio frequency engineering, power engineering, instrumentation and control engineering, telecommunications engineering and electronics engineering. It finds extensive application in the field of communication systems, radar and navigation systems, power generation and distribution, etc. A wide range of equipment and tools are used in modern day electrical engineering like oscilloscope, multi-meter, network analyzers and spectrum analyzers.
